WebInsert the flash drive into a USB port on your computer. You should find a USB port on the front, back, or side of your computer (the location may vary depending on whether you have a desktop or a laptop). Depending on how your computer is set up, a dialog box may appear. If it does, select Open folder to view files. WebTo connect a flash drive: Insert the flash drive into a USB port on your computer. If you don't make a selection, Windows will keep asking you every time you reconnect the drive. You can change the original selection in the Windows 10 Settings app. Open the Start menu and go to Settings.
